Frequently Asked Questions

A DOT drug test is a federally regulated drug test required for safety-sensitive transportation employees, such as CDL drivers. It is collected and processed under specific DOT procedures (49 CFR Part 40), including strict chain of custody, certified lab analysis, and documented results appropriate for DOT compliance."
DOT testing applies to employees in safety-sensitive roles, including commercial drivers and other regulated transportation workers. Employers must ensure pre-employment testing, random testing, post-accident testing, reasonable suspicion testing, return-to-duty, and follow-up testing are performed as required."

DOT-required testing includes pre-employment, random, post-accident, reasonable suspicion/reasonable cause, return-to-duty, and follow-up testing. For alcohol, evidential breath testing devices are used to document alcohol concentration following DOT protocol."
Yes. Solo CDL drivers and owner-operators are still subject to DOT testing requirements. They must participate in a compliant random testing program and complete required testing events using DOT-approved processes. Accredited Drug Testing assists in meeting these obligations."
If a DOT drug test screen is not negative, the specimen is sent for confirmatory testing using more specific laboratory methods. Final results are documented and reported according to DOT rules. An employee who has a violation must complete the DOT return-to-duty and follow-up process before resuming safety-sensitive work."
